Advertisement
CR7CR7

guess the season

Oct 28th, 2022
1,033
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.84 KB | None | 0 0
  1. import java.util.Scanner;
  2. public class Main {
  3.     public static void main(String[] args) {
  4.         Scanner scanner = new Scanner(System.in);
  5.         String month = scanner.nextLine();
  6.         int date = Integer.parseInt(scanner.nextLine());
  7.         // Winter December 21 to 19 March
  8.         // Spring 20 March to 20 June
  9.         // Summer June 21 to 21 September
  10.         // Autumn 22 September to 20 December
  11.         switch (month) {
  12.             case "January":
  13.             case "February":
  14.                 System.out.println("Winter");
  15.                 break;
  16.             case "March":
  17.                 if (date <= 19) {
  18.                     System.out.println("Winter");
  19.                 } else {
  20.                     System.out.println("Spring");
  21.                 }
  22.                 break;
  23.             case "April":
  24.             case "May":
  25.                 System.out.println("Spring");
  26.                 break;
  27.             case "June":
  28.                 if (date <= 20) {
  29.                     System.out.println("Spring");
  30.                 } else {
  31.                     System.out.println("Summer");
  32.                 }
  33.                 break;
  34.             case "July":
  35.             case "August":
  36.                 System.out.println("Summer");
  37.                 break;
  38.             case "September":
  39.                 if (date <= 21) {
  40.                     System.out.println("Summer");
  41.                 } else {
  42.                     System.out.println("Autumn");
  43.                 }
  44.                 break;
  45.  
  46.             case "October":
  47.             case "November":
  48.                 System.out.println("Autumn");
  49.                 break;
  50.             case "December":
  51.                 if (date <= 21) {
  52.                     System.out.println("Autumn");
  53.                 } else {
  54.                     System.out.println("Winter");
  55.                 }
  56.         }
  57.     }
  58.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ement